Man, 62, Docked For Fondling Breasts Of Girl, 13

A 62-year old man, Joseph Adeboye has landed in trouble in Lagos State after he allegedly attempted to seduce a 13-year old girl by fondling her breasts in order to lure her into sex. 

P.M.EXPRESS reports that the girl resisted his moves, raised alarm for sexual molestation and he was arrested.

The incident happened at Adeboye Joseph Close, Obadore area of Lagos, where they reside. 

The Police alleged the man to have lured the girl to his apartment, harassed her sexually by touching her breasts in order to lure her into a sex romp. 

However, the girl exposed him and the matter was reported to the Police in the area and he was arrested. He was later transferred to the Gender Section of the Command for interrogation over the act. 

After thorough interrogation, the Police found him culpable and subsequently charged him before the Ogba Magistrates Court for indecent assault.

When he was arraigned, he pleaded not guilty before the Court. 

The prosecutor, Supol Bisi Ogunleye, asked the Court to give a date for hearing to enable the Police to prove that he actually committed the alleged offence. 

The Presiding Magistrate, Mrs. E. Kubeinje, granted him bail in the sum of N300,000 with two sureties in like sum. 

He was remanded in custody pending when he will perfect his bail conditions while the matter was adjourned till 25th May, 2022, for mention.
